The new Pocomail that Keyboard recommended and I'm now using has 3 ways of 
sending messages... PLAIN, STYLED and PLAIN&STYLED. If it goes STYLED, as I was 
originally sending it, it gives the "=" sign. If it goes any of the other two 
ways (of which I use P&S now), then it comes through fine.
